Man Arrested for Allegedly Beating Homeless Man to Death in the Bronx

A man who had been on the run after allegedly beating a homeless man to death was apprehended by police in the Bronx. Jorrell Shoals, 37, was stopped by officers for drinking in public when they discovered he was wanted for the fatal attack on Ramon Cruz, 54.

Shoals, whose last known address is in White Bear Lake, Minnesota, was initially stopped for a minor offense of having an open alcoholic drink in public. However, further investigation revealed his connection to the brutal June 23 assault on Cruz, according to prosecutors and sources.

The incident took place on Willis Avenue near East 149th Street in Mott Haven, where Cruz was sleeping on the sidewalk. Shoals allegedly approached him and repeatedly punched him in the head, causing Cruz to fall and hit his head on the ground.


Cops caught Jorrell Shoals, 37, with an open alcohol container before they linked him to the June 23 beating death of homeless man Ramon Cruz, 54, sources and prosecutors said. NYPD

Cruz was rushed to Lincoln Medical Center and later slipped into a coma due to the severity of his injuries. He tragically passed away on July 17 from complications of blunt force trauma.

Bronx DA Darcel D. Clark condemned the attack, stating, “The victim suffered severe injuries and he was in a coma before passing away from his injuries.” Shoals, who had no prior criminal record, was charged with second-degree murder and first-degree manslaughter.

He is currently being held without bail and is scheduled to appear in court on December 19.
